What Are Integrated Ovens?

Integrated ovens are built-in oven and hob kitchen appliances created to flawlessly mix into kitchen cabinetry, providing a streamlined and modern look. Unlike standalone ovens, which take up flooring area and can interfere with the visual circulation of a kitchen, integrated ovens are set up within kitchen cabinetry, providing a streamlined appearance that maximizes space efficiency.

Kinds Of Integrated Ovens

Integrated ovens can be classified into several classifications based upon their functions and functionalities:

TypeDescription
Single OvensA single compartment for baking and cooking jobs.
Double Ovens2 compartments enabling simultaneous cooking at different temperature levels.
Steam OvensUses steam for cooking, preserving nutrients and wetness in food.
Convection OvensFlows hot air for even cooking and browning.
Wall OvensBuilt into the wall for simple gain access to, frequently favored in contemporary kitchen areas.

Key Features of Integrated Ovens

  1. Aesthetic Appeal: Integrated ovens can match the color and style of kitchen cabinets, creating a cohesive and stylish kitchen design.

  2. Area Efficiency: By using vertical space and minimizing counter top clutter, integrated ovens enhance kitchen designs, especially in smaller homes.

  3. Advanced Technology: Many integrated ovens include modern-day functions such as digital control board, wise technology, and numerous cooking functions to enhance the cooking experience.

  4. Energy Efficiency: Designed with insulation and effective heating elements, integrated ovens frequently consume less energy than standard models.

  5. Versatility: Integrated ovens typically include multiple cooking functions, such as baking, broiling, roasting, and steaming, making them ideal for a wide array of recipes.

Advantages of Integrated Ovens

1. Smooth Integration

Integrated ovens provide an inconspicuous appearance in the kitchen. When selected properly, they can become a part of the general design instead of a device that sidetracks from the visual.

2. Improved Cooking Performance

Many integrated ovens are geared up with boosted cooking technology, consisting of convection systems that guarantee more even cooking and browning. This function enhances the overall quality of ready meals.

3. Increased Accessibility

With integrated wall ovens, users can prevent flexing down to access the oven, making it easier to fill and unload dishes, which is especially useful for those with mobility challenges.

4. Adjustable Options

Integrated ovens can be personalized to fit particular kitchen measurements and personal preferences, permitting numerous setups, sizes, and finishes.

5. Improved Resale Value

An aesthetically pleasing integrated oven can enhance the total value of a home, making it an attractive selling point for possible buyers.

FAQ

1. Can integrated ovens be retrofitted into existing kitchen areas?

Yes, lots of integrated ovens can be suited existing kitchen cabinets. Nevertheless, it is recommended to seek advice from a professional kitchen with built in oven designer to make sure a proper fit.

2. How do I keep an integrated oven?

Routine upkeep consists of cleaning up the oven exterior and interior, examining seals, and occasionally inspecting heating elements for performance.

3. Are integrated ovens energy-efficient?

Generally, integrated ovens are created to be energy-efficient due to their insulation and contemporary heating innovation, possibly lowering energy costs in time.

4. Can integrated ovens be used for baking and roasting?

Many integrated ovens provide several cooking functions, making them appropriate for baking, roasting, broiling, and other cooking techniques.

5. Is it difficult to set up an integrated oven?

Installation may require professional help, especially if electrical or pipes work is required. DIY installation might void the guarantee; thus looking for aid from knowledgeable installers is recommended.
